Mines is produced by Spribe, the studio behind Aviator and several other crash-format titles. The grid is typically 5×5, giving you 25 tiles to work with. Before each round you set how many mines are hidden — anywhere from one to twenty-four. Every safe tile you open increases your live multiplier. Reveal a mine and the round ends. Cash out before that
happens and the multiplier locks to your balance. The higher the mine count you set, the steeper the multiplier climbs per safe tile, which is why some prefer a high-mine setup for short, sharp rounds.
